Understanding Heating And Cooling Systems and Their Components



Heating and cooling systems, vital to contemporary building comfort, incorporate a series of parts operating in harmony to manage interior environment. These systems typically include heating units, ventilation mechanisms, and a/c units. Each part plays a crucial duty; home heating units, such as furnaces or warm pumps, give warmth during colder months, while a/c units cool rooms during heat.


Ventilation systems ensure air high quality by promoting the exchange of interior and exterior air, therefore eliminating toxins and moisture. Ductwork, fans, and filters add to this procedure, enabling efficient air movement and sanitation. Thermostats regulate temperature level setups, providing customers with the ability to keep comfort degrees (hvac). Additionally, progressed HVAC systems may incorporate clever technology, making it possible for remote monitoring and change. Together, these elements develop a natural system created to boost comfort and air top quality, reflecting the value of a/c in contemporary structure design and performance

Lower Power Intake



The shift towards high-efficiency a/c devices provides a significant opportunity for reducing power consumption in commercial and property setups. These advanced systems make use of ingenious modern technologies that enhance energy usage, causing lower energy costs and a lowered carbon impact. By using variable-speed compressors and boosted warmth exchangers, high-efficiency units consume less power while maintaining convenience degrees. Furthermore, many versions integrate smart thermostats, permitting customers to program and monitor their home heating and cooling down requirements efficiently. Because of this, structures outfitted with these systems usually report energy cost savings of 20-50% compared to conventional cooling and heating devices. Subsequently, the fostering of high-efficiency heating and cooling innovations not just advantages private users but likewise adds to wider sustainability objectives by reducing general energy demand.

Frequently Asked Concerns



How Often Should I Change My Cooling And Heating Filters?



HVAC filters should generally be changed every 1 to 3 months, depending on use and environmental aspects. Prompt replacements and routine checks aid keep air quality and system effectiveness, lengthening the Recommended Reading life of the heating and cooling system.


What Is the Perfect Thermostat Setting for Energy Financial Savings?



The optimal thermostat setting for energy financial savings commonly varies between 68 ° F to 72 ° F in winter and 75 ° F to 78 ° F in summer. Readjusting settings as necessary can substantially decrease power usage and boost overall efficiency.


Can HVAC Solutions Lower Indoor Air Pollution?



Heating and cooling systems can undoubtedly minimize interior air pollution by regulating and filtering contaminants moisture degrees. Appropriate maintenance and the use of high-grade filters boost their performance in advertising healthier indoor air quality for occupants.


What Upkeep Is Required for A/c Effectiveness?



Routine maintenance for HVAC efficiency consists of transforming filters, cleaning up air ducts, inspecting refrigerant levels, evaluating electric elements, and guaranteeing proper thermostat function. hvac companies atlanta. These actions aid preserve suitable efficiency, lower power intake, and extend the system's life expectancy


How Does Insulation Affect Cooling And Heating Performance?



Insulation greatly influences cooling and heating performance by minimizing heat transfer. Proper insulation lowers energy loss, boosts temperature law, and enhances system efficiency, bring about lower power consumption and raised comfort within property or commercial spaces.
